Ole has a broader work experience as a lawyer than most others, having established himself as a private practicing lawyer after many years of experience both as a litigation lawyer in the public sector and as an in-house counsel in a major investment bank. makes Ole an experienced problem solver and all-rounder with the ability to identify, analyze, and solve challenges clients face, both of a legal and practical/strategic nature. Ole has particular expertise in financial regulatory issues, corporate law, contract law, and administrative law.
Ole is admitted to the Supreme Court of Norway and has litigated numerous cases at all levels of the Norwegian courts as well as in Norwegian and international arbitrations. He also has experience as an arbitrator.
As the General Counsel in Pareto Securities, Ole worked on international expansion, all forms of legal challenges the business faced, as well as financial regulatory compliance. He was also responsible for anti-money laundering efforts, an area he has later provided extensive advice on in his role as private practicing lawyer. Both as General Counsel and as a lawyer, Ole has developed practical programs to ensure businesses’ compliance with relevant legislation.
Ole is a sought-after speaker, particularly related to compliance and governance and control in companies supervised by the Financial Supervisory Authority of Norway.
Ole sits on the board of several regulated companies and has long experience as a board secretary.
